Investors may need to check the proxy statement, quarterly filings, or even the company's website to get the most up to date information in the run-up to the meeting. These filings must be distributed to eligible shareholders and made publicly and freely available in advance of the annual shareholder meeting.
A proxy statement is a document provided by public corporations so that their shareholders can understand how to vote at shareholder meetings and make informed decisions about how to delegate their votes to a proxy.
A company is required to file its proxy statements with the SEC no later than the date proxy materials are first sent or given to shareholders. You can see this filing by using the SEC's database, known as EDGAR. Enter the company's name here and select the appropriate company to view its SEC filings.
Proxy statements must disclose the company's voting procedure, nominated candidates for its board of directors, and compensation of directors and executives. The proxy statement must disclose executives' and directors' compensation, including salaries, bonuses, equity awards, and any deferred compensation.
Proxy statements describe matters up for shareholder vote, and include management and executive compensation information if the shareholders are voting for the election of directors.
A proxy statement is a document that public companies must provide their shareholders prior to a shareholder meeting. The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) requires companies to file their proxy statement in compliance with Schedule 14A. Companies file proxy statements on a Form DEF 14A.
All copies of preliminary proxy statements and forms of proxy filed pursuant to paragraph (a) of this section shall be clearly marked ?Preliminary Copies,? and shall be deemed immediately available for public inspection unless confidential treatment is obtained pursuant to paragraph (e)(2) of this section.
A document sent to shareholders letting them know when and where a shareholders' meeting is taking place and detailing the matters to be voted upon at the meeting. You can attend the meeting and vote in person or cast a proxy vote.
A proxy statement is a statement required of a firm when soliciting shareholder votes. This statement is filed in advance of the annual meeting. The firm needs to file a proxy statement, otherwise known as a Form DEF 14A (Definitive Proxy Statement), with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ission.
